## Artifact Signing — Inventory Reconciliation Job

The nightly reconciliation job for Stockline now signs its output manifests before upload. Unsigned manifests are rejected by the Ledgerbox ingest as of build 412. Two mismatches last week traced to a stale key on the runner pool; rotated Tuesday. Action for sync: confirm all runners pull the current key at job start. The active signing key for the reconciliation pipeline is as follows.

signing key of yafop-taguf = bky3_Kre

### Step 4: Run the extraction script

Before tagging the release, run the Phrasewright string-extraction script against the main branch. It scans templates for untranslated keys and writes a manifest the Lomvik translation portal ingests overnight. Missing keys block the build, so fix any warnings before proceeding. The script reads its runtime settings from the values listed below.

deployment values, kawip-kafog:
belath:
  pin: 3709
  tenant: ulaox
  seal: seal_25075386
  metrics_host: metrics.belath.halixhq.test
  standby_team: gormir
  escalation: wenys-fenwyn
  nonce: 26e5f7

TICKET QDA-PLUGIN: Vault locked on ScaleWright queue-depth autoscaler. External plugin authors cannot fetch scaling-policy secrets; the Coffervault instance sealed itself after three failed unlock attempts during last night's redeploy. Autoscaler still runs on cached thresholds, so queues over 10k depth won't trigger new workers. Do not retry unlock manually — that extends the lockout. Plugin publishing is frozen until the vault reopens. Authorized maintainers should unseal using the recovery passphrase below.

recovery phrase for fahog-yahif: wenael-fraox

### Step 7: Align webhook retry semantics

The Cobblevane dispatcher now retries webhook deliveries with exponential backoff and a signed replay header, so receivers can distinguish retries from duplicates. Retries cease after the final attempt or on any 4xx other than 429. Review the retry window carefully, as it bounds the exposure period for signed payloads; the enforced parameters are listed below.

settings of fahof-yagag:
druath:
  pin: 9672
  metrics_host: metrics.druath.tolvaqlabs.internal
  tenant: gormir
  seal: seal_873ba94a